A One-Year Commitment for Life
Responding Recovery is a Jesus-centered 12-step program. You are about to embark on a journey that will begin to unfold in your life on a moment-by-moment basis. As you begin on your commitment to the program, you will find your Higher Power, Jesus Christ, to be more than a concept, more than a belief, and more than just one of many ways to recovery. You will begin to see that He is your only hope for eternal life, as well as for recovery from the chains of life that seem to bind you at this time. Alcoholics Anonymous: The Big Book is an avenue God can use to begin to reveal His plan, purpose, and destiny in your life. However, as you continue in your search for truth, the big, big, book, the Bible, will reveal the way to have a relationship with God that brings eternal life and life more abundantly. Your journey will unveil God, the author of the Bible, and His desire to live in you through a relationship with Jesus. It is one thing to be living above dysfunctional behaviors, but it is yet another to be free from the cause of what makes you do what you do. You will also find that while being clean and sober or free from dysfunctional behaviors is important, when you stand before God in the next life, Jesus will be your only entrance into heaven, if He lives in you by His Spirit.
Please keep in mind that this process of recovery will require commitment on your part for the long haul. As you know, you did not get to where you currently are overnight. The process of recovery can have immediate results, but often recovery will unfold on a day-by-day basis. However, the good news is the many, many promises of God’s Word (the Bible) that never fail.
For example, as you commit your ways to a relationship with Him and His helping power, He promises to keep your commitment for you. The Bible says, “I know in whom I believe and am persuaded that He is able to keep that which I commit until that Day” (2 Tim. 1:12). When this verse speaks of “that day,” it is referring to the second coming of Christ. In other words, your commitment will be held by God until the end of this life on earth.
Responding Recovery has a focus on the life of Jesus. The Word of God reveals how the living Word (Jesus) can live in us, bringing about wholeness and delivering from addictions, damaged emotions, and ultimately the tyrannical hold of sin’s grasp.

Mothers And Daughters Of The Bible Speak
$26.99Add to cartGod always keeps His promises, but not always in the way we expect….
“Have faith” is a phrase we hear all the time. But what does it actually look like to live it out? In The Mothers and Daughters of the Bible Speak, Shannon Bream examines the lives of biblical women to see how God’s plans can turn our worlds upside down. She tells the story of Jochebed, a mother who took enormous risks to protect her son, Moses, from Pharaoh. Could Jochebed have imagined that God’s actual design for her son involved flight into exile and danger? And yet this was all part of the master plan to deliver Israel from slavery. Another biblical mother, Rebekah, made terrible choices in an attempt to ensure her son’s place in history. And a daughter, Michal, struggled to keep her faithless father, Saul, from sin, while battling pride in herself.
Through these stories, Shannon explains the intimate connection between faith and family–and how God’s unexpected agenda can redefine the way we think about family. Not all of these mothers and daughters in the Bible were paragons of virtue. Like us, they were human beings who faltered and struggled to do their best. While some heard God’s voice, others chose their own paths. Through the lens of their imperfections, we can see how God used their stories to bring about His divine plans. He’s still doing the same work in our lives today.
The Mothers and Daughters of the Bible Speak shows that faith is more often a twisting road than a straight line. Yet, as the stories of biblical families attest, at the end of these journeys lies greater peace and joy than we could ever imagine.
